Edith Mason Collection
Collection
Identifier: Mason
Abstract
Edith Mason was an American soprano whose performing career, primarily in opera, spanned the late 1910s through early 1940s. The collection includes photographs, clippings, programs and musical scores, as well as recordings and costumes.
Dates:
1910-1974

Ariadna Mikéshina music manuscripts and papers
Collection
Identifier: Mikeshina
Abstract
The Ariadna Mikéshina Music Manuscripts and Papers comprise a collection of the Russian-born emigre composer’s music in manuscript and published editions as well as some programs, notes and correspondence documenting her career. Mikéshina composed songs, works for solo piano, solo instruments with piano accompaniment as well as works for chamber ensembles, orchestra and music for ballet and plays.
Dates:
1917 - 1982

ONCE Group collection
Collection
Identifier: ONCE
Abstract
The ONCE Group of American composers and avant-garde artists evolved in the late 1950s in Ann Arbor, Michigan. This collection contains documents, artifacts, interview tapes, and other materials relating to the ONCE Group and ONCE festivals.
Dates:
1954 - 2010; Other: Majority of material found within 1961 - 1969; Other: Date acquired: 01/05/1980

Fritz Reiner correspondence
Collection
Identifier: Reiner
Abstract
Conductor Fritz Reiner's correspondence collection includes both personal and business correspondence, including letters to family, friends, and fans, and papers regarding his work with the Curtis Institute of Music and the Cincinnati, Pittsburgh and Chicago Symphony Orchestras. Carlotta Reiner's correspondence is also heavily represented.
Dates:
1916 - 1967; Other: Majority of material found within 1921 - 1963
